Dish TV
Unnecessary charge for changing the existing package

Hello,

I am an existing Dish TV consumer. I had selected for the Standard Gold package that costs Rs. 210 pm. In the month of May, I paid Rs. 630/- to subscribe for 3 months. Now, in August I again paid Rs. 630/- for another 3 months subscription, when I came to know that my package was changed to Gold Saver with Rs. 270 pm fees. When I enquired, the customer executive told me that there was a scheme in the month of May that automatically changed my existing package from Standard Gold to Gold Saver. When I asked why it was not communicated to me then he gave me lame excuses and said now there is no way but I will have to pay for Gold Saver. When I said, I dont intend to go for Gold Saver and asked him to change to Standard Gold package, then he said, he will charge me Rs. 40. When I asked for the reason, then he said it is standard fee for downgrading the package. I was surprised and got to know the trick with which Dish TV has found ways to fool consumers and loot money from them.

Anyway, as it was in vain to talk with arrogant customer executives, I decided to go for Silver Saver pack, which has even lesser channels than standard Gold package and satisfied myself that at least I had not paid for downgrading of Gold package without having my mistake.

Apart from this, if you delay in making the payment, then they will cut the transmission. But when you want to pay again, then they will charge you Rs.20 for delayed payment. I was surprised with this 2 way sword, you cut the transmission and also charge late fees. This obviously is called as looting and nothing else.
